## Roof-Terrace Door — Pelgrave House

The roof-terrace door at Pelgrave House jams in damp weather; push firmly at the top corner while turning the handle. Contractors working on the terrace should prop it open with the stand provided, never with tools. If it locks behind you, re-enter using the keypad code below.

door code, tajof-kageg: bdg-QVDCE-3

**Capacity note — Vellastra dispatch simulator.** For the eng sync: simulating the 40-car Marrowgate tower at 10x speed saturates one worker at roughly 9k rider events/sec, so we'll shard by bank rather than by floor. Memory stays flat if the event ring is sized correctly. The knobs we propose locking in are these.

tuning table, hahof-tafop:
RATE_LIMITS = {
    "ulaix": 10,
    "wenath": 1,
}

Runbook: Quillpress PDF Renderer — sandbox notes. Heads up for security review: the renderer runs in a locked-down worker with no network egress, and all fonts are bundled, so no remote fetches sneak in. Invoice templates from Lanternbay tenants are sanitized before layout. If you need to verify which sandbox build handled a given invoice, the trace token is right below.

pipeline stamp: htk9_608b8770b